+"""Django model to DOT (Graphviz) converter
+by Antonio Cavedoni <antonio@cavedoni.org>
+
+Make sure your DJANGO_SETTINGS_MODULE is set to your project or
+place this script in the same directory of the project and call
+the script like this:
+
+$ python modelviz.py [-h] [-a] [-d] [-g] [-i <model_names>] <app_label> ... <app_label> > <filename>.dot
+$ dot <filename>.dot -Tpng -o <filename>.png
+
+options:
+    -h, --help
+    show this help message and exit.
+
+    -a, --all_applications
+    show models from all applications.
+
+    -d, --disable_fields
+    don't show the class member fields.
+
+    -g, --group_models
+    draw an enclosing box around models from the same app.
+
+    -i, --include_models=User,Person,Car
+    only include selected models in graph.
+"""

+def generate_dot(app_labels, **kwargs):
+    disable_fields = kwargs.get('disable_fields', False)
+    include_models = kwargs.get('include_models', [])
+    all_applications = kwargs.get('all_applications', False)
+    use_subgraph = kwargs.get('group_models', False)
+
+    dot = head_template
+
+    apps = []
+    if all_applications:
+        apps = models.get_apps()
+
+    for app_label in app_labels:
+        app = models.get_app(app_label)
+        if not app in apps:
+            apps.append(app)
+
+    graphs = []
+    for app in apps:
+        graph = Context({
+            'name': '"%s"' % app.__name__,
+            'app_name': "%s" % '.'.join(app.__name__.split('.')[:-1]),
+            'cluster_app_name': "cluster_%s" % app.__name__.replace(".", "_"),
+            'disable_fields': disable_fields,
+            'use_subgraph': use_subgraph,
+            'models': []
+        })
+
+        for appmodel in get_models(app):
+            abstracts = [e.__name__ for e in appmodel.__bases__ if hasattr(e, '_meta') and e._meta.abstract]
+            abstract_fields = []
+            for e in appmodel.__bases__:
+                if hasattr(e, '_meta') and e._meta.abstract:
+                    abstract_fields.extend(e._meta.fields)
+            model = {
+                'app_name': app.__name__.replace(".", "_"),
+                'name': appmodel.__name__,
+                'abstracts': abstracts,
+                'fields': [],
+                'relations': []
+            }
+
+            # consider given model name ?
+            def consider(model_name):
+                return not include_models or model_name in include_models
+
+            if not consider(appmodel._meta.object_name):
+                continue
+
+            # model attributes
+            def add_attributes(field):
+                model['fields'].append({
+                    'name': field.name,
+                    'type': type(field).__name__,
+                    'blank': field.blank,
+                    'abstract': field in abstract_fields,
+                })
+
+            for field in appmodel._meta.fields:
+                add_attributes(field)
+
+            if appmodel._meta.many_to_many:
+                for field in appmodel._meta.many_to_many:
+                    add_attributes(field)
+
+            # relations
+            def add_relation(field, extras=""):
+                _rel = {
+                    'target_app': field.rel.to.__module__.replace('.','_'),
+                    'target': field.rel.to.__name__,
+                    'type': type(field).__name__,
+                    'name': field.name,
+                    'arrows': extras,
+                    'needs_node': True
+                }
+                if _rel not in model['relations'] and consider(_rel['target']):
+                    model['relations'].append(_rel)
+
+            for field in appmodel._meta.fields:
+                if isinstance(field, ForeignKey):
+                    add_relation(field)
+                elif isinstance(field, OneToOneField):
+                    add_relation(field, '[arrowhead=none arrowtail=none]')
+
+            if appmodel._meta.many_to_many:
+                for field in appmodel._meta.many_to_many:
+                    if isinstance(field, ManyToManyField) and getattr(field, 'creates_table', False):
+                        add_relation(field, '[arrowhead=normal arrowtail=normal]')
+                    elif isinstance(field, GenericRelation):
+                        add_relation(field, mark_safe('[style="dotted"] [arrowhead=normal arrowtail=normal]'))
+            graph['models'].append(model)
+        graphs.append(graph)
+
+    nodes = []
+    for graph in graphs:
+        nodes.extend([e['name'] for e in graph['models']])
+
+    for graph in graphs:
+        # don't draw duplication nodes because of relations
+        for model in graph['models']:
+            for relation in model['relations']:
+                if relation['target'] in nodes:
+                    relation['needs_node'] = False
+        # render templates
+        t = Template(body_template)
+        dot += '\n' + t.render(graph)
+
+    for graph in graphs:
+        t = Template(rel_template)
+        dot += '\n' + t.render(graph)
+
+    dot += '\n' + tail_template
+    return dot
